In today's technology-driven world, IT teams play a vital role in ensuring the smooth running of organizations. From designing and maintaining IT systems to safeguarding information assets, each member of an IT team has specific responsibilities that contribute to the overall success of the organization. In this article, we will explore the key roles in an IT team, their structure, and the responsibilities associated with each role.
Decoding IT Architecture
IT architecture forms the foundation of any robust and efficient IT system. It encompasses various components and best practices that ensure the seamless integration of different technologies within an organization. Understanding the different components of IT architecture is essential for IT professionals to design systems that meet the specific needs of their organization.
When delving into the intricacies of IT architecture, it's crucial to recognize the dynamic nature of technology and its impact on organizational operations. The evolution of IT architecture involves constant innovation and adaptation to keep pace with the changing technological landscape. IT professionals must stay abreast of emerging trends and advancements to design architecture that is not only current but also future-proof.
Understanding the Components of IT Architecture
IT architecture comprises various components, including hardware, software, networks, databases, and applications. Each component plays a critical role in ensuring the smooth functioning of the IT system. From servers and storage devices to operating systems and middleware, IT professionals need to have a comprehensive understanding of these components to design and maintain a reliable infrastructure.
Moreover, the interplay between these components highlights the interconnected nature of IT architecture. A holistic approach to IT architecture involves considering how each component interacts with and influences the others. This interconnectedness underscores the importance of a well-coordinated and cohesive IT architecture that optimizes performance and efficiency across the entire system.
Best Practices for Designing IT Systems
Designing IT systems involves a combination of technical expertise, careful planning, and adherence to industry best practices. IT professionals need to consider factors such as scalability, reliability, security, and usability while designing IT systems. By following best practices like modular design, standardization, and documentation, IT professionals can ensure that their systems are well-structured and easy to maintain.
Furthermore, the design phase of IT systems is not just about functionality but also about aligning technology with business objectives. Effective IT architecture aligns IT initiatives with the strategic goals of the organization, ensuring that technology investments yield tangible business outcomes. This alignment requires a deep understanding of both technological possibilities and business requirements, emphasizing the role of IT architects as strategic partners in driving organizational success.
Navigating the World of Networking
Networking forms the backbone of any IT infrastructure. It enables the seamless transfer of data and communication between devices, both within the organization and externally. Having a solid understanding of different types of networks and implementing effective security measures is crucial for IT professionals.
Networking is a dynamic field that continues to evolve with advancements in technology. From traditional wired connections to modern wireless networks, the options for connecting devices are vast. IT professionals must stay updated on the latest networking trends and technologies to ensure they can adapt to the changing landscape effectively.
Types of Networks Every IT Professional Should Know
IT professionals should be familiar with various types of networks, including local area networks (LANs), wide area networks (WANs), and virtual private networks (VPNs). Each type of network has its own advantages and use cases. Understanding the differences between these networks helps IT professionals make informed decisions when it comes to designing a network infrastructure that meets the organization's requirements.
Moreover, emerging technologies like software-defined networking (SDN) and cloud networking are reshaping the way networks are designed and managed. SDN offers centralized control and programmability, allowing for more efficient network configuration and management. Cloud networking, on the other hand, provides scalability and flexibility by leveraging cloud resources for networking tasks.
Securing Your Network: Tips and Strategies
With the increasing number of cyber threats, securing the network has become more important than ever. IT professionals need to implement robust security measures to protect sensitive information and prevent unauthorized access. This includes implementing firewalls, encryption, intrusion detection systems, and regular network vulnerability assessments.
Furthermore, security best practices such as implementing multi-factor authentication, conducting regular security training for employees, and establishing incident response plans are essential in safeguarding the network from cyber attacks. By staying vigilant and proactive in addressing security threats, IT professionals can ensure the integrity and confidentiality of their organization's data.
Building a Strong Infrastructure Foundation
A strong infrastructure foundation is essential for any organization to support its IT operations effectively. IT professionals responsible for infrastructure design and management need to ensure scalability, flexibility, and reliability.
Establishing a robust infrastructure foundation involves a meticulous evaluation of current and future needs. It requires a deep understanding of the organization's objectives, operational processes, and technological landscape. By conducting thorough assessments and forecasting potential growth, IT professionals can design an infrastructure that not only meets present requirements but also anticipates future demands.
The Role of Infrastructure in IT Operations
Infrastructure forms the backbone of IT operations, providing the necessary hardware and software resources for the organization's day-to-day activities. IT professionals need to consider factors such as server capacity, storage requirements, and network bandwidth to ensure the infrastructure can meet the organization's evolving needs.
Moreover, the infrastructure plays a crucial role in ensuring data security, system performance, and disaster recovery capabilities. It serves as the underlying framework that supports critical applications, databases, and communication systems, enabling seamless business operations and efficient decision-making processes.
Scalability and Flexibility in Infrastructure Design
When designing an infrastructure, scalability and flexibility are critical considerations. The infrastructure should be able to accommodate future growth and changing business requirements without major disruptions. IT professionals should leverage virtualization, cloud technologies, and scalable hardware solutions to ensure the infrastructure can adapt and expand as needed.
Furthermore, a flexible infrastructure design allows for agile responses to market dynamics and technological advancements. By incorporating modular components and scalable architectures, organizations can easily integrate new technologies, adjust resource allocations, and optimize performance levels. This adaptability is key to staying competitive in a rapidly evolving digital landscape.
Safeguarding Information Assets: A Guide to Information Security
Information security is a topmost priority for IT teams. Protecting sensitive information from unauthorized access, data breaches, and other threats requires a comprehensive understanding of common security threats and the implementation of effective security measures.
Ensuring information security goes beyond just technical solutions; it also involves creating a culture of security within an organization. This includes promoting a security-conscious mindset among employees, establishing clear security policies and procedures, and conducting regular security audits to identify and address vulnerabilities proactively.
Common Threats to Information Security and How to Mitigate Them
There are various threats that can compromise information security, such as malware, social engineering attacks, and insider threats. IT professionals need to be proactive in identifying these threats and implementing appropriate security controls, such as antivirus software, employee awareness training, and access controls, to mitigate the risks.
Moreover, staying updated on the latest security trends and emerging threats is crucial in developing an effective defense strategy. By monitoring industry reports, attending security conferences, and participating in threat intelligence sharing initiatives, IT teams can stay ahead of potential threats and strengthen their security posture.
Importance of Data Encryption in Information Security
Data encryption is a vital component of information security. By encrypting sensitive data at rest and during transmission, IT professionals can ensure that even if the data falls into the wrong hands, it remains unreadable. Implementing strong encryption algorithms and secure key management practices is crucial to maintaining the confidentiality and integrity of sensitive information.
Furthermore, encryption not only protects data from external threats but also helps organizations comply with data protection regulations such as the General Data Protection Regulation (GDPR) and the Health Insurance Portability and Accountability Act (HIPAA). By encrypting data, organizations can demonstrate their commitment to safeguarding privacy and maintaining regulatory compliance.
Ensuring Quality Through Engineering and QA
Engineering and quality assurance (QA) play a crucial role in delivering high-quality software and systems. IT professionals involved in these roles need to follow proven engineering practices and continuously improve their processes to meet the organization's quality objectives.
Quality assurance is not just about finding bugs in software; it is a systematic process that involves the entire software development lifecycle. From requirements gathering to design, coding, testing, and deployment, QA professionals work diligently to ensure that every aspect of the software meets the specified quality standards.
The QA Process Demystified
The QA process involves various activities, including test planning, test case creation, test execution, and defect tracking. IT professionals need to adopt industry-standard testing methodologies and tools to effectively identify software defects and ensure that the final product meets the quality standards set by the organization.
Test planning is a critical phase in the QA process where QA engineers define the scope of testing, identify test scenarios, and prioritize testing activities based on risk. Test case creation involves documenting detailed steps to validate the functionality of the software, while test execution involves running these test cases and analyzing the results to identify defects.
Continuous Improvement in Engineering Practices
Continuous improvement is key to enhancing engineering practices within an organization. IT professionals should regularly evaluate their processes, identify areas for improvement, and leverage automation and DevOps principles to streamline software development and deployment. By embracing a culture of continuous improvement, IT teams can deliver higher quality software and systems.
DevOps practices, such as continuous integration and continuous delivery, can help organizations achieve faster time-to-market and improved software quality. By automating build, test, and deployment processes, IT teams can reduce manual errors and ensure that software releases are reliable and consistent.
The Backbone of IT Operations: IT Support Essentials
IT support is crucial for maintaining smooth IT operations within an organization. IT support professionals need to possess technical expertise, effective communication skills, and a customer-centric approach to provide efficient and timely support to end-users.
Ensuring a robust IT support system involves more than just technical know-how. It requires a deep understanding of the organization's business processes and goals to align IT solutions with strategic objectives. By integrating IT support seamlessly into the company's operations, professionals can enhance productivity and drive innovation across all departments.
Effective IT Support Strategies for a Seamless Operation
IT support professionals should adopt effective strategies to provide seamless support to end-users. This includes timely incident management, efficient problem-solving, proactive monitoring, and clear communication. By prioritizing user satisfaction and effectively addressing IT issues, support professionals contribute significantly to the overall productivity of the organization.
Moreover, continuous improvement is key to delivering exceptional IT support. Regularly collecting feedback from end-users, analyzing support metrics, and implementing process enhancements are essential for refining support strategies. By staying agile and responsive to changing technology landscapes, IT support teams can adapt quickly to meet evolving business needs and challenges.